Sweet/Vicious Recap: How To Catch a Catfish

The third episode of MTV’s Sweet/Vicious delves into the world of Tinder (I mean, Mate) while Jules and Ophelia take on a catfishing rapist. Kennedy shows the world and Nate that she is not here to be anything less than the amazing woman she strives to be. We also take a trip (and I do mean trip) into mushroom land with Fiona and Gaby while Harris tries to balance babysitting and writing his Law Journal essay. Written by Amanda Lasher and directed by Brian Dannelly, here are some of the events of episode 3, “Sucker”.

BAIT AND SWITCH | Ophelia (Taylor Dearden) is very excited to start training with Jules (Eliza Bennett) to be a vigilante. While she is not quite there yet with the hand-to-hand combat, she can throw a knife with dead on precision that raises more questions than it answers. I’m not entirely sure I am ready to know why. The target of the week is a guy named Max (Evan Hofer) who raped a girl, Jesse (Madalyn Horcher), that he met on Mate (MTV’s answer to Tinder). They plan on a time to take him down but first Jules must go study as she is nearly failing statistics. Ophelia offers to tutor her (with M&Ms!) and who is Jules to turn that down so she stays. Ophelia presents her findings on the Max and Jesse case. She found a video Jesse made talking about what happened to her. It is a rough watch and it is clearly affecting Jules. Jesse makes a comment about a heart-shaped birthmark on his collarbone. The video is giving Jules flashbacks to her own rape so she gets up and leaves to get some air. Outside, she doesn’t notice Tyler (Nick Fink) coming up behind her and FALCON PUNCHES him in the throat when he taps her. She immediately apologizes but he compliments her reflexes and asks if he can walk with her. Not long into their walk a cop comes up to Tyler to talk about his brother (you know, the one Jules helped bury last week). She tells Tyler she has to go and meets Ophelia who is stalking Max. She set up a bunch of fake Mate profiles to bait him into swiping right. Jules is too worried about Tyler asking about his half-brother so Ophelia takes her back to her place and shows her the magic jamming cage she is keeping his phone in. As long as the phone is in the cage she can turn it on and program it to say it’s anywhere. They use it to text Tyler (as Carter) and tell him he’s in Canada snowboarding. They get a notification that Max swiped right on one of their fake profiles and it’s game time.

Jules and Ophelia wait in the shadows for Max but they are interrupted by Kennedy (Aisha Dee) calling out for Jules. Jules forgot she didn’t turn off her “Find My Friends” app. She tells Ophelia to stay put and goes to talk to Kennedy. Max shows up looking for his date and Ophelia says screw it, she will just take him out herself. She jumps him and he looks like he may have wet ‘em. He doesn’t have any idea who Jesse is and when she pulls down his shirt, he is heart-shaped birthmark free. It would seem they have jumped the wrong personification of spring break. She improvises and tells him it is a mugging. She books it out of there while Max cries on the ground (yeah he definitely wet ‘em). Ophelia compares the Max profile they interacted with to the one Jesse did and finds out that they are not the same. Jesse was catfished. She isn’t able to get into this guy’s network beyond knowing his name, Darren Ford (Matt O’Leary), and if he sends anything out. Jules goes Undercover: Computer Science Edition and chats Darren up in a coffee shop. She fake-spills his drink and sneaks his phone away long enough to allow Ophelia’s remote override software to download. Ophelia sends him a text as “Becky” asking to meet but adds a virus so he knows she is better than him.

Jules and Tyler hang out in her room. He wanted to clear up that the cop from earlier was there to talk about his brother, not him. He confides in her about his brother which is useful but also making Jules feel even more guilty. He goes to put his hand on her knee but she jumps up like she’s been shocked. She tells him it’s just a knee injury but he can tell she’s not being honest. Ophelia and Jules wait for Darren in a building that’s under construction. He shows up but he came ready for the trap wielding a baseball bat. They lure him into the bathroom and hit him from behind. They get some solid hits in but he manages to escape outside. They chase him to the courtyard and beat him down. They tell him if he ever looks at another girl without consent they’ll be back. They give him an extra kick for good measure and take their leave for the evening.

Jules goes to her rape survivor support group that Jesse also attends. Jesse talks about how she can’t even walk to class without having a panic attack. She says, “My rapist isn’t having any trouble sleeping,” (THIS SHOW IS SO IMPORTANT) and that she will likely have to drop out and go home. Jules goes to Ophelia’s and questions why they are doing this if girls like Jesse still don’t feel safe. Ophelia is mad that Jules didn’t tell her the group is how she knew about Jesse. She tells Jules they need to let each other in. Jules confides in her that she and Tyler aren’t happening because she can’t sleep or be touched. “You know I can barely remember the girl I was before I got raped and I just know that I miss her.” THIS. SHOW. IS. SO. IMPORTANT. Ophelia tells her if she really likes Tyler than she owes it to herself to try, even if it means going super slow. If he’s a good guy, he’ll understand.

Jules asks Tyler to meet her at the house. He thought she didn’t want to see him but she says she has been sending him the wrong signals. He is absolutely delighted to be wrong. She she needs to take things super slow and he can absolutely roll with that. He asks her permission to kiss her and she nods. I would also just like to point out that he kisses her once after asking permission and then waits for her to initiate the second kiss. Have I said I love Tyler? Because I love Tyler. Speaking of Tyler however, he is later approached by the officer from earlier and told that there is officially a warrant out for Carter. He goes to Carter’s apartment looking for any clues and discovers that his board is still there (hard to snowboard without an actual board).

NO ONE’S ARM CANDY | Kennedy is getting ready for a house event with her idol, Leslie Garner, when Nate (Dylan McTee) comes up behind her. He is looking for a little nookie time but she is busy. He reminds her of his football luncheon tomorrow. Kennedy gets a call from Leslie while she and Nate are studying asking her if it would be alright to move their meeting to lunch instead. Kennedy agrees without question and when she hangs up Nate is staring at her like she just personally dinged his car. He is mad at her for missing his luncheon and she points out that this is really important to her and she isn’t just going to blow it off. I love that they aren’t painting her as someone who would give in to his guilt trip. The next morning, Kennedy shows up in Jules room and climbs into her bed. She hasn’t heard from Nate and is upset. Thankfully she refuses to give in and call him. She tells Jules about her mom who had a full career before she met her father and gave it all up to raise a family and be a wife. She doesn’t want that for herself and worries Nate is only interested in a girlfriend who will be his plus one. Speak of the devil and he shall knock on the door. Nate apologizes and tells her that he loves her ambitions. He says all the right things which is all fine and dandy except he is a rapist and nothing he can say will change that fact if only Kennedy knew. She thanks Jules for being there for her and leaves with Nate. Jules is visibly messed up because she knows the truth and she is watching her rapist be happy with her best friend.

ADVENTURES WITH MUSHROOMS | Mackenzie (Skylar Day) is stressing about Leslie Garner coming to the house and the pledges forgot to pick something up. She and Kennedy call on Gaby (Victoria Park) and Fiona (Lindsay Chambers) to go get it. Unfortunately, the two of them partook in some ‘extra credit’ magic mushroom sampling and shouldn’t go to the bathroom unsupervised let alone run errands. They send them to the record store for Jules to babysit. At the record store, Jules and Ophelia are studying. Harris (Brandon Mychal Smith) is on his way out the door to go work on his essay when Jules gets the text about Gaby and Fiona. In order to not have to reschedule their Max-beating, they puppy-dog-eyes Harris into babysitting the mushroom twins. Harris is trying to work on his paper but Fiona comes over to talk to him. Apparently she licked his face (pics or it didn’t happen) but she says the drugs wore off. She gives him actual useful advice on his essay and explains she is pre-law and her mother is a judge. They geek out over lawyer talk together and he admits he is very attracted to her right now. The next day, Ophelia shows up at the store and Harris confronts her about all of her screw ups both as an employee and as a friend. He tells her he has to fire her. Ophelia goes back to the record store and gives Harris her resume to reapply for the job. She tells him she is working on her shortcomings. Fiona shows up because she and Harris are going out to celebrate his getting into the Law Review. I ship it.
